I am a local and have been to Mile Marker 8 many times (over 25 at least), usually after boating. It has a fantastic view of the Intra-coastal waterway and it is a good place to watch sunsets.

The bad:

Parking is absolutely abysmal, they have less than 10 spots reserved for non-residents & guest and even when there are plenty of spots available, the parking attendants will force you to park two blocks away in a dirt parking lot which toting a baby and two young children, it is a long walk and it is difficult to cross the busy highway safely.

Food is extremely overpriced. BEWARE, all of their food is prepackaged and microwaved...several times we have had pizza's delivered to us in the parking lot as their food is so expensive and terrible.

Service is the WORST in all of Tampa Bay bar none.

Almost on all of our visits, we have waited a frustrating 20-30 minutes before we finally give up and one of the adults walking to the bar in order to get a drink order submitted. Afterward, the server will get mad and then come over with a huffy attitude, of 'why didn't you simply wait longer?'. I mean really, how long should we be waiting when you have three young kids anxious to get a drink of ice-tea, or water? one hour? two hours?

Lastly this is a warning to everyone that enjoys liquor from their bar.

They dilute their liquor including the Rum, Vodka and possible others with water. This probably didn't start until 2013 or early 2014, but we have proof, as I brew my own beer and after several times visits of receiving extremely weak drinks, I brought my Hydrometer and measured the alcohol content of shots received from their bar. Turns out that 80 proof vodka and rum runs less than 50 proof.

We are considering contacting the Pinellas County liquor license authority about this as this is a serious violation.

My apologies for this quickly typed review, but my family, several friends that are also locals in the Dunedin, Palm Harbor and Tarpon Springs area have all experienced this together and as locals we feel its worth sharing these negative experiences with others planning to go there.
